Foster opens congressional office
DIXON - When U.S. Rep. Bill Foster strode into his newly opened congressional office in downtown Dixon on Saturday, his welcome was not exactly overwhelming.
With little more than a borrowed plant near the doorway and nails that once supported a picture of his predecessor, Dennis Hastert, still sticking out from the walls, the inner office looked pretty barren.
Before long, however, the crowd that began with a mere two constituents grew to roughly 30 people who helped fill in any empty space.
Visitors posed a mix of questions to the freshman congressman, from job outsourcing and the war in Iraq to gasoline prices and the real estate market.
